Purchasing vs. Renting: Your Mobility Options in Kaysville

Deciding whether to purchase or rent a wheelchair van or mobility seat in Kaysville depends entirely on your individual circumstances. Purchasing offers long-term independence and customization, but it involves a significant financial investment. Renting, particularly for occasional trips or temporary needs, provides flexibility without the commitment. Kaysville's location, close to Salt Lake City International Airport, makes it ideal for travelers who require accessible transportation. If you'll be visiting Kaysville frequently or residing here long-term, buying makes sense. For short stays, renting from a mobility equipment supplier in the Salt Lake City area is a viable choice. Essential Mobility Features: Lifts, Hand Controls & Tie Downs

Beyond the van itself, understanding essential mobility features is crucial. Wheelchair lifts are essential for vans with raised roofs or platform designs, ensuring smooth and safe entry. Hand controls provide drivers with limited mobility the ability to operate the vehicle, while scooter lifts safely transport mobility scooters. Wheelchair tie-downs are non-negotiable for securing wheelchairs during transit, preventing shifting and potential injuries.
